[0051] A method for accurately predicting drug use in patients with ovarian cancer constructed in vitro, the method comprising the following steps:
[0052] 1) Construction of ovarian cancer organoids
[0053] Using cancer tissue obtained from ovarian cancer patients through surgery or biopsy to culture into more pure ovarian cancer organoids; this step specifically includes the following steps:
[0054] 1.1) Cleaning: Take out the tissue and put it into an ordinary petri dish and wash it with PBS for 3-4 times until there is no bloody turbidity and the liquid is basically colorless;
[0055] 1.2) Grinding: After washing, transfer the tissue to a clean low-adsorption dish and chop it with a sterile blade to make it evenly loose and non-adhesive;
